How to Make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en
Follow these simple steps to prepare this delicious dish:
Step 1: Prepare the Ingredients
Begin by gathering all your ingredients. Dice the garlic and ginger finely. If using fresh noodles, have them ready near your slow cooker.
Step 2: Combine Base Ingredients
Place the boneless chicken breasts at the bottom of your slow cooker. Add minced garlic, sliced ginger, soy sauce, and chicken broth over the chicken.
Step 3: Seasoning
Sprinkle in salt and pepper to taste. You can also add additional spices based on your preferences.
Step 4: Set Cooking Time
Cover the slow cooker with its lid and set it on low heat for about six hours or high heat for three hours until the chicken is tender.
Step 5: Shred the Chicken
Once cooked through, remove the chicken from the broth. Use two forks to shred it into bite-sized pieces before returning it back to the pot.
Step 6: Add Noodles
About ten minutes before serving time, stir in your noodles and cover again until they are cooked according to package directions.
Transfer to bowls and garnish with green onions or soft-boiled eggs for the perfect finishing touch.

Make Ahead and Storage
- Make Ahead: You can prepare components like the broth and chicken a day in advance. Store them in airtight containers in the refrigerator for up to 24 hours before cooking.
- Storing: Leftovers should be placed in airtight containers and can be stored in the fridge for up to three days. For longer storage, freeze portions for up to two months.
- Reheating: To reheat, place your ramen in a pot over medium heat. Stir gently for about five minutes until warmed through. You can also use a microwave, heating in one-minute intervals while stirring until hot.

Choose the Right Chicken Cut
Using the correct chicken cut is vital for a flavorful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en. Opting for chicken thighs instead of breasts can make a significant difference. Thighs have more fat and connective tissue, which render down during cooking, resulting in tender meat that enhances the broth’s richness. Avoid using boneless, skinless cuts as they may dry out or lack flavor. Bone-in pieces will provide additional depth to your ramen broth, ensuring a satisfying and hearty meal.
Avoid Overcooking Noodles
The noodles are a crucial component of any ramen dish. Overcooking them in your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en can lead to mushy and unappetizing noodles. To prevent this, consider cooking the noodles separately before serving. Add them just before enjoying your meal to maintain their texture. If you prefer to cook them in the slow cooker, keep an eye on the time and test them regularly to ensure they remain al dente.
Season Gradually
When preparing your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en, it’s essential to season gradually. Adding too much salt or soy sauce at once can overpower other flavors and create an unbalanced dish. Start with smaller amounts of seasoning, tasting as you go along. You can always add more later if needed. This method helps you achieve a well-rounded flavor profile that complements the chicken and broth beautifully.

How long does it take to cook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en?
Cooking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en typically takes around 6-8 hours on low heat or 3-4 hours on high heat settings. The exact time may vary depending on your slow cooker model and the size of chicken pieces used. It’s essential to check that the chicken is fully cooked (reaching an internal temperature of 165°F) before serving to ensure food safety.
Can I make vegetarian Slow Cooker Ramen?
Absolutely! Making vegetarian Slow Cooker Ramen is simple by swapping out chicken with tofu or tempeh and using vegetable broth instead of chicken stock. Load up on seasonal vegetables like mushrooms, carrots, and spinach for added flavors and textures. Adjust seasonings accordingly to enhance taste without compromising on richness; this way, everyone can enjoy a hearty bowl of ramen.

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en
- Total Time: 6 hours 15 minutes
- Yield: Serves 6
Description
Slow Cooker Chicken Ramen is the ultimate comfort dish that brings warmth and satisfaction to your table with minimal effort. Imagine coming home after a long day to find a fragrant bowl of tender chicken, flavorful broth, and perfectly cooked noodles waiting for you. This easy recipe allows you to customize your ramen with your favorite ingredients, making it ideal for any occasion—be it a casual gathering or a cozy weeknight dinner. With just a few simple steps and common pantry staples, you can create a delightful bowl of ramen that warms the heart and satisfies the soul.
Ingredients
- 3–4 boneless, skinless chicken breasts
- 3 cloves fresh garlic
- 1-inch piece fresh ginger root
- 1/4 cup low-sodium soy sauce
- 6 cups chicken broth
- 8 oz fresh or dried ramen noodles
- Toppings: green onions, soft-boiled eggs, seaweed
Instructions
- Gather all ingredients and finely dice garlic and ginger.
- Place chicken in the slow cooker; top with minced garlic, sliced ginger, soy sauce, and chicken broth.
- Season with salt and pepper to taste.
- Cover and cook on low for 6 hours or high for 3 hours until chicken is tender.
- Shred the cooked chicken with two forks; return to the pot.
- About 10 minutes before serving, stir in noodles; cook according to package instructions.
- Serve in bowls topped with green onions or soft-boiled eggs.
Notes
For added flavor depth, consider using bone-in chicken thighs instead of breasts.
Avoid overcooking noodles by adding them just before serving or cooking them separately.
Fresh ingredients enhance flavor; opt for fresh vegetables like bok choy or spinach.
